Output d58594ec5f072d80c63dbebd900b3d2959fe3d37e720ce25cf388325a99ff53d:0

value
46063
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6bcacb1a15bd836641953bff76b0a0cd9a94115f OP_EQUAL
address
3BWyAQ9285iN1RUoMHW8CiihxfLEr1Tmnq
transaction
d58594ec5f072d80c63dbebd900b3d2959fe3d37e720ce25cf388325a99ff53d
spent
true